Output 91e76bbc05e28cb9a83f33a4a02001baf88dc5c84aba95b432b7b6e57d1aa1ed:1

value
450005705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4ef30633d2888925484f4eebdb15053bf3af740 OP_EQUAL
address
3NZWXRcUGYnnAeNn2Eq94jB5NYvdGb3gjg
transaction
91e76bbc05e28cb9a83f33a4a02001baf88dc5c84aba95b432b7b6e57d1aa1ed
spent
true